slater. also emphasize the importance of counter speech, counter narratives, and direction. i recognize that every single one of us in this room is completely committed to free speech and democracy. just as every single one of us is committed to countering terrorism and disinformation. all, the reason we oppose terrorism and disinformation is precisely because of the harm that they do. to democracy, and liberty. before i say anything further, i do have to stress something that i know everybody here knows, but many members of the public did not. that the social media companies are not bound by the first amendment free-speech guaranty. so, none of us have a free-speech right to air any content on the platforms at all. conversely, they have their own free- speech rights to choose what will be and what will not be on the platforms. so, it would be unconstitutional, of course, for congress to purport to tell them what they must put up in what they must take down, to the extent that the takedowns w
